Cambodia –Some business facts
• With a size 1/3 of Thailand. Cambodia is a
bordered by Thailand to the Northwest,
Laos to the northeast, Vietnam to the east
and the gulf of Thailand to the southwest.
With a population of over 14.8 million it is
the 68th most populous country in the
world.
• Cambodia is a fast-growing regional
economy based on agriculture and agroindustries ,manufacturing and tourismrelated industries

Cambodia
• CP has invested in Cambodia since 1995.
• Its combined investment amounts to 3 billion
baht, largely spent on feed, livestock farms
and food-related production units such as
sausage plants and slaughterhouses.
New Silo Plant in Cambodia
• A new silo and drying plant for corn in Pailin
province, western Cambodia which is the
important for agricultural production.
• The investment is to ensure high-quality raw
material to serve its feed production for both
the domestic market and export.
• Ensure effective distribution in western
Cambodia
• Reduce logistics costs
Laos
• CP operates one feed mill in Vientiane with
production capacity of 10,000 tonnes per
month. The new plant in Champasak province
will have initial production capacity of 5,000
tonnes per month to serve consumption in
southern Laos. Having a plant there will reduce
the company's logistical cost by avoiding the
need to transport goods from Vientiane.

CP Laos
• started operations in 2006, running animal feed
and livestock businesses.
• It has one feed mill in Vientiane with production
capacity of 10,000 tones per month.
• The new feed meal plant in Champasak province
will have production of 5,000 tones per month
• The plant is expected to reduce logistics cost by
eliminating the need for transport from Vientiane to
southern region.
• Laos’s policy ” to deliver its people from poverty
by 2020”
• Meanwhile, investment in Laos has reached
approximately THB1 billion (US$33.61
million) in the feed, farm and food
businesses.
• However, the food business is in the
beginning stage, with only Five Star grilled
chicken launched so far.
• establishment a new feed meal plant in
Champasak province, south-western Laos
to strengthen agri-industrial business
aheadof the Asean Economic Community
(AEC).
• CPF is continuing to invest in Laos and
Cambodia to take advantage of increasing
purchasing power of people there. The two
countries are fully supportive of the CP
subsidiaries. Political stability in both
countries has prompted economic growth to
ensure sustainable business development.
